Why Do You Need a Gooseneck Kettle?

The gooseneck spout will give you the control you need to make a good cup of coffee using the pour-over method. It has a very long and narrow spout that allows precise pouring and control. It’s necessary to control how quickly water flows through the coffee grounds to extract flavor.

What Exactly Is a Gooseneck Kettle?

A gooseneck kettle is a specialty kettle designed for pouring hot water over coffee grounds or tea leaves. It has a slender and long neck, specially designed to control water flow.

The gooseneck design was invented to make tea, specifically for Chinese-style tea ceremonies. Popular in China, Japan, and Taiwan, these ceremonies require the water to be poured very slowly to minimize any agitation of the leaves and produce a lighter-flavored infusion.

Control

When making pour-over coffee, control is king. A gooseneck kettle gives you complete control of the water flow. It allows you to control the stream of the hot water with ease. 

The long, narrow spout lets you pour with precision. You can direct your flow of water into the center of your coffee grounds to extract as much flavor as possible. The gooseneck kettle allows you to control the temperature of your water by pouring only small amounts at a time.

The ability to adjust your pouring speed is critical if you’re using a pour-over brewing method. A steady pour will help ensure that the water flows evenly through the grounds and doesn’t extract too much flavor from one area and not enough from another. This helps create a more balanced cup of coffee.

Capacity 

Kettle capacity depends on how much liquid you want to boil at a time. For example, if you want to make a single pour-over coffee for yourself in the morning, then a smaller kettle is going to be your best option. 

If you’re entertaining and plan on making multiple pour-overs at once, then a medium or large size is probably going to be ideal for your setup.

How Do You Clean a Gooseneck Kettle? 

Cleaning gooseneck kettles can be challenging because of the slender spout and the intricate design. However, it won’t be difficult to do so with the right tools.

  1. The first thing you have to do is, of course, to empty the kettle and let it cool down. 
  2. After that, you can use a metal scrubbing brush to dislodge any loose dirt or residue from the gooseneck. You can then use a cotton swab dipped in white vinegar to scrub the rest of the needle or spout. 
  3. If necessary, you can also boil some water mixed with a cup of white vinegar inside the kettle for 10 minutes before washing it out.
  4. Proceed with washing your gooseneck kettle with warm soapy water until all traces of dirt and residue are gone. You can also use a clean rag or sponge instead if you want. 
  5. Don’t forget to dry it thoroughly after rinsing it off before using it again for its intended purpose.

This process should be done once a month to keep your kettle in good shape. This maintains its shine and gives you great performance for years to come.
